“Poisoned Ground”

In "Poisoned Ground," Dennis O'Neil and Denys Cowan deliver a sharp, grounded thriller as The Question investigates a hired killer whose trail leads to a disturbing secret: a new housing development in Hub City sits atop a buried toxic waste dump. With tension rising and the city's foundation crumbling, Vic and Myra find themselves drawn into a web of corruption and danger. The issue's stark art, rendered by Cowan with inks by Rick Magyar and vivid colors by Tatjana Wood, underscores the moral decay beneath the surface, while the cover by Denys Cowan and Bill Sienkiewicz captures the unease of a community built on lies.
